Transaction d5eb7627602091b2e770f2060b5f1bb20ac3ac577fcd46629934fe35c5a6ec9a
2 Input
2 Outputs
- d5eb7627602091b2e770f2060b5f1bb20ac3ac577fcd46629934fe35c5a6ec9a:0
- d5eb7627602091b2e770f2060b5f1bb20ac3ac577fcd46629934fe35c5a6ec9a:1
value 111976
address 18xQSHEYeFdPbaznzKtCBmqEvSvsFYNJZg
value 884563
address 3PgkXzaVRik1z2yvjA3BDvAwvLWThGc9fq